No poster
Narcissus
Narcissus
Release: 2021-07-01
·Runtime: 13m
Under the familial pressure and countless rejections in her career, an Asian American actress blames everything on her appearance and blindly takes action to better herself.
Production Countries
United States of America
Production Companies
Rollin Studios